Kruskal's algorithm

"""Simple implementation of Kruskal's algorithm using a disjoint set""" | |
from collections import namedtuple | |
Edge = namedtuple('Edge', 'weight start end') | |
class DisjointSet: | |
def __init__(self, key): | |
self.key = key | |
self.parent = self | |
self.rank = 0 | |
def find_root(self): | |
if self.parent is not self: | |
self.parent = self.parent.find_root() | |
return self.parent | |
def union(self, other): | |
x = self.find_root() | |
y = other.find_root() | |
if x is y: # They're in the same set already | |
return | |
if x.rank < y.rank: | |
x.parent = y | |
elif x.rank > y.rank: | |
y.parent = x | |
else: | |
y.parent = x | |
x.rank += 1 | |
def kruskal(nodes, edges): | |
"""Given a graph, yield the edges in its minimum spanning tree.""" | |
forest = dict((n, DisjointSet(n)) for n in nodes) | |
for edge in sorted(edges): | |
x = forest[edge.start].find_root() | |
y = forest[edge.end].find_root() | |
if x is not y: | |
yield edge | |
x.union(y) | |
test_nodes = 'ABCDEFG' | |
test_edges = ''' | |
7 A B | |
5 A D | |
8 B C | |
9 B D | |
7 B E | |
5 C E | |
15 D E | |
6 D F | |
8 E F | |
9 E G | |
11 F G | |
'''.strip() | |
def parse_edge_data(s): | |
for line in s.split('\n'): | |
weight, start, end = line.split() | |
yield Edge(int(weight), start, end) | |
def main(): | |
for edge in kruskal(test_nodes, parse_edge_data(test_edges)): | |
print(edge) | |
if __name__ == '__main__': | |
main() |
